Smart Contracts: Revolutionizing the Way Businesses Operate
A self-executing agreement among stakeholders known as a "smart contract" automatically enforces its terms. Nick Szabo, a computer scientist, first envisioned them in 1994, and they are now a reality due to blockchain development. The adoption of smart contracts has the potential to completely transform how companies run, cutting costs and boosting productivity.

What exactly is this thing called the blockchain? Transactions that take place on a public network are recorded and kept track of using a decentralized digital ledger known as the blockchain. It is a system that makes use of distributed ledgers, and it guarantees immutability, security, and transparency all at the same time. No longer does a single, centralized body have to check and record transactions on a blockchain. Instead, the network of nodes that make up the blockchain do this. Due to this, the network is not susceptible to fraud or censorship of any kind. The chain is made up of a sequence of blocks, each of which possesses a unique cryptographic hash that links it to the block in the chain that came before it in the sequence. Once a transaction has been added to the blockchain and given a unique ID, it can’t be changed or taken back. The information that is kept on the blockchain can never be changed in any way. This makes sure that the information is kept in a safe place. What does the term “digital money” truly mean? What is the process behind blockchain technology? The mining process is the fundamental activity that allows cryptocurrencies to work as intended. In the mining industry, it is necessary to employ robust computers to go through difficult mathematical computations. Transactions on the blockchain, which is a public database that records all bitcoin transactions, need to be verified using these equations in order to be protected against malicious actors. The creation of new bitcoins takes place through a process known as mining. Miners are rewarded with a newly created unit of the cryptocurrency they are mining whenever they are able to successfully validate a block of transactions. The blockchain is a decentralized database that stores a record of all cryptocurrency transactions in the form of interlinked blocks. Each block contains a collection of transactions, and after a block has been validated, it is added to the blockchain once it has been confirmed that it has been validated. Because of this, it is almost impossible to change or manipulate past transactions because any changes would mean changing the whole chain. This makes it nearly impossible to change or manipulate previous transactions. What are some of the benefits that come along with using cryptocurrency? Startups are increasingly turning to Initial Coin Offerings (ICOs) as a new financing source and popular fundraising method. ICOS had become a new phenomenon in the digital industry, allowing businesses to raise capital in a way that was not previously available. In an ICO, startups offer investors tokens or coins in exchange for cryptocurrency or fiat money which can then be used to finance the business. As such, ICOS provides startups with access to a much wider base of investors than traditional equity financing methods.
